However, Apple has also been subject to some less favourable moments over the years, including the controversial iPhone 6 which would physically bend and admitting that they deliberately slow down older phones.

It had also been revealed that an update from 2017 slowed down the performance of older iPhones – known as battery throttling – in order to stop them from shutting down without warning.

However, customers were not given the option to turn this feature off, nor were they made aware of Apple purposely slowing down their products.

A lawsuit was then filed against Apple by Justin Gutmann, a consumer rights campaigner, in 2022 – which could see the company paying over £700 million if they lose the trial.

In a response to the allegations, Apple explained that older batteries are less capable of delivering the charge needed for the new systems – therefore battery throttling was introduced.

Despite Apple admitting to this, customers haven’t stopped looking for hacks to stop their old iPhones from slowing down – and one person on Reddit may have found a simple solution.

iPhone
Credit: Alamy

Posted in the subreddit r/technology, one person has shared that old iPhones become faster if you just change your location to France.

Following a report from GizChina, people believe that since the lawsuit is in France, Apple has intentionally stopped impacting the performance of old devices in the country.

So if you set your own old iPhone’s region to France will then disable the slowdown.

To do this, you need to open the Settings on your device and tap on your name.

You will then be asked to enter your password – or use your fingerprint – and from here you press Media & Purchase.

Once there, tap View Account and then Country/Region and then just select France.

It must be noted that newer phones – any that runs ios 11.2 and above – do have the option to turn off battery throttling so this advice is really for older devices.
